Binaural beats are an auditory illusion that occurs when two tones of slightly different frequencies are played separately to each ear. This creates a perceived single pulsating tone that is perceived to be at the frequency of the difference between the two tones. Binaural beats are often used for relaxation or to help with sleep and are sometimes also used to improve focus and concentration or to induce a meditative state. All frequencies used: This experimental music is based on the neural entrainment phenomenon. Our brains tend to synchronize to external stimulation, including auditory, visual, tactile, or electromagnetic stimuli. The human brain has an average of 86 billion neurons communicating to form our thoughts, emotions, and behavior. When our neurons communicate en masse, it produces a synchronized electrical pulse known as a brainwave. With neural entrainment, our brainwaves can align with this auditory stimulation.
